Cost-Effective Cloud Migration Strategies

1. Assess and Plan Your Migration 

Before starting your cloud migration journey, conduct a comprehensive assessment of your existing infrastructure, applications, and workloads. Understanding your current state will help you identify which applications are suitable for migration and determine the best cloud model (public, private, or hybrid) for your needs. 

Actionable Tips: 

  • Perform a thorough inventory of your IT assets. 
  • Identify dependencies between applications and services. 
  • Prioritize workloads for migration based on business value and complexity. 

2. Choose the Right Cloud Provider and Model 

Selecting the appropriate cloud provider and model is critical for cost-effectiveness. Compare providers based on factors such as pricing, performance, security, compliance, and support. Consider a multi-cloud or hybrid cloud approach if it aligns with your business needs. 

Actionable Tips: 

  • Evaluate different cloud providers and their pricing models. 
  • Consider using a multi-cloud strategy to avoid vendor lock-in and optimize costs. 
  • Assess the long-term cost implications of different cloud models. 

3. Optimize Your Cloud Architecture 

Optimizing your cloud architecture involves designing a scalable, resilient, and cost-effective environment. Use cloud-native services, such as serverless computing and managed databases, to reduce operational overhead and costs. 

Actionable Tips: 

  • Use auto-scaling and load balancing to manage resources dynamically. 
  • Implement cost-efficient storage solutions, such as object storage for large datasets. 
  • Leverage managed services to offload infrastructure management tasks. 

4. Implement a Phased Migration Approach 

A phased migration approach allows you to move workloads gradually, minimizing risk and disruption. Start with less critical applications and gradually migrate more complex workloads as you gain confidence and experience. 

Actionable Tips: 

  • Begin with a pilot migration to validate your strategy and tools. 
  • Use hybrid cloud solutions to bridge the gap between on-premises and cloud environments. 
  • Continuously monitor and optimize migrated workloads for performance and cost. 

5. Leverage Automation and DevOps Practices 

Automation and DevOps practices can significantly reduce the time and cost of cloud migration. Automated tools can streamline processes such as application deployment, configuration management, and monitoring. 

Actionable Tips: 

  • Use Infrastructure as Code (IaC) tools to automate infrastructure provisioning. 
  • Implement CI/CD pipelines to automate application deployment and updates. 
  • Monitor and manage your cloud environment using automated tools and dashboards. 

6. Monitor Costs and Optimize Continuously 

Once your migration is complete, continuous cost monitoring and optimization are essential to maintain cost-effectiveness. Use cloud cost management tools to track spending, set budgets, and identify areas for optimization. 

Actionable Tips: 

  • Set up budget alerts and cost thresholds to prevent overspending. 
  • Regularly review usage and identify underutilized resources for downsizing. 
  • Implement tagging strategies to allocate costs accurately and track spending. 

Conclusion

A successful cloud migration requires careful planning, execution, and continuous optimization. By assessing your current infrastructure, choosing the right cloud provider, optimizing your architecture, implementing a phased approach, leveraging automation, and monitoring costs, you can achieve a cost-effective migration that maximizes the benefits of the cloud.
